Josephine E. "Josie" Spear
Last updated 17 Feb 2024 in Spear–Johnson Family.
Individual
Born: 14 Feb 1867 in Fort Wayne, Allen County, Indiana, United States
Died: 11 Nov 1939 in Fort Wayne, Allen County, Indiana, United States
Father: David Harrison Spear (1840 – 1917)
Mother: Eunice Jane Johnson (abt 1844 – 1877)

Comment Detail: Source includes age (3) and location (Indiana). Using the official census date of 1 June 1870 gives a birth date range from 2 June 1866 to 1 June 1867.
death-josephine-case-1939: Certificate of death for Josephine Case (1939); Indiana, U.S., Death Certificates, 1899-2017, database with images, Ancestry (https://www.ancestry.com: accessed 16 Feb 2024), “〉 Certificate 〉 1939 〉 12”, image 593; citing “Indiana Archives and Records Administration; Indianapolis, IN, USA; Death Certificates; Year: 1939; Roll: 12”
Comment Detail: Source includes date (Feb. 14, 1867), age (72y 8m 27d), and location (Ft. Wayne, [Allen County,] Indiana [, USA]). Using her age and her death date of 11 Nov 1939 gives a birth date of 15 Feb 1867, which is internally inconsistent, but only by a single day and may represent an error in handling a leap year or an arithmetic mistake.
